## Build Provenance — Reminder Job

The Bellqvist clinic appointment reminder job is built nightly from the `remindd` repo on the Orpine runners. Each artifact is signed, and the SBOM is attached to the run record so we can answer provenance questions at the weekly sync without digging. Dependency pins are reviewed by the Marwick rotation each Monday. The current production artifact carries the token shown below.

build token for tawif-bahip: htk31_68bba16e1afabfef4ecc69408c06f16

MEMO — Second-Source Supplier Search

To the board: Varnell Components remains our sole supplier for the Ostrel valve line. Procurement has shortlisted two alternates, one in Drenholt and one near Casque Bay. Qualification trials begin next month; dual sourcing expected within two quarters. The confidential note on related business plans is appended below.

internal memo for kafof-tadup: Headcount on the Juleth team goes from 44 to 91 by the end of May. Gross margin on Juleth came in at 20 percent against a plan of 64 percent.

**Key Ceremony Checklist — Item 7: Deep-Link Routing Keys (Wayfern Mobile)**

Plugin authors: before your plugin can register deep-link routes in Wayfern, the routing manifest must be signed during the quarterly key ceremony. Verify the manifest hash against the printed copy, confirm two witnesses initialed the log, and only then proceed to unseal the signing enclave. Unsealing requires the ceremony recovery passphrase, which is recorded on the line immediately following this sentence.

strongbox words: druvan-lamys-eliius-jorax-istox-soreth-ulays-gilix-ralix-oliiel-norwyn-casvan-praius